The "Mormon Church" and "The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ints" are the same. The same with the "LDS Church". It was just recently that Russell M. Nelson said that it is now more proper to say "The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ints" then to call ourselves Mormons, or "The Mormon Church". Mormons had called themselves "The Mormon Church" before, but now call themselves "The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ints". But it's still the same Church.
